The document gives a summary of the recommendations of the Committee's planning for Melbourne transport for 1985, including the rail loop, proposed freeways and interchange facilities. Includes detailed planning for the Eastern Freeway, South Eastern Freeway and the Tullamarine Freeway. Report prepared by The Metropolitan Transportation Committee - 1969, looking at the planning of all forms of transport for Melbourne with a timeframe of 1985. Chaired by Vernon Wilcox, Minister of Transport. Included Robert Risson - Chairman of MMTB. Set the basis for a very extensive freeway system that was only partly followed. Includes trams, trains (city loop), buses, parking, travel and population predictions, costs and implementation.Has numerous AETA stamps throughout the book. Trams tramways Public Transport History MMTB Transportation Plan Unions Melbourne Railways A series of four reports regarding the implementation and work done by the Metropolitan Transportation Committee completed in 1969. ...A series of four reports regarding the implementation and work done by the Metropolitan Transportation Committee completed in 1969. Prepared by Australian Railways Union, Boilermakers and Blacksmiths Society, Tramway Employees' Association and the Amalgamated Engineering Union. .1 - Bulletin No. 1 - 18 white sheets duplicated - looks at the plan, results, services, motor vehicles and public transport. .2 - Bulletin No. 2 - 14 - yellow sheets duplicated - The Press and the Plan. .3 - Bulletin No. 3 - 10 pink sheets duplicated - The Underground loop - to be or not to be. .4 - Report on the Teach-in held on 15/5/1970 - 3 green sheets stapled - refers to the above documents and the 4th - The MMTB - its past and present - what of its future (that was in course of preparation)trams, tramways, public transport, history, mmtb, transportation plan, unions, melbourne, railways
